﻿@charset utf-8;
html,body,ul,ol,li,h1,h2,h3,p,dl,dt,dd{margin:0;padding:0}
li{list-style:none}
body,#wrapper{height:100%;font-size:12px}
body{_background-image:url(about:blank);_background-attachment:fixed;}
#wrapper{width:100%;background:#FFF url(ieforever/indexbg.png) repeat-y center top}
body > #wrapper{height:auto;min-height:100%}
#main{padding-bottom:80px;min-width:890px}
#header{text-align:center;color:#F8F8F8}
#inheader{width:890px;height:125px;text-align:left;margin:0 auto}
#inheader .logo{background:url(ieforever/weblogo.png) no-repeat 0 0;display:block;height:65px;width:498px;float:left;margin:10px 0 0 10px}
#inheader .topnav{float:right;width:360px;height:24px;margin:10px 10px 0 0}
#inheader .topnav li{float:right;list-style:none;color:#000;height:24px;padding:0 4px}
#inheader .topnav a,#inheader .topnav a:visited{color:#000;padding-top:2px;text-decoration:none;display:block;}
#inheader .topnav a:hover{color:#666}
#inheader .en {font-family: Tahoma, Arial;}
#inheader .hotline{background:url(ieforever/hotline.png) no-repeat 0 0;height:40px;width:164px;float:right;margin:0 10px 0 0}
#inheader .mainnav{clear:both;float:left;width:870px;height:36px;line-height:36px;background:url(ieforever/mainnavbg.png) repeat-x 0 -50px;border-right:1px solid #B9B9B9;margin:0 10px}
#inheader .mainnav li{float:left}
#inheader .mainnav li a{display:block;font-size:14px;font-weight:700;color:#000;text-decoration:none;text-align:center;height:36px;line-height:36px;padding:0 20px}
#inheader .mainnav .on .n0{color:#FFF;background:url(ieforever/navbg.png) no-repeat 0 -150px}
#inheader .mainnav .on .n1,#inheader .mainnav .on .n3,#inheader .mainnav .on .n5,#inheader .mainnav .on .n6{color:#FFF;background:url(ieforever/navbg.png) no-repeat 0 -100px}
#inheader .mainnav .on .n4{color:#FFF;background:url(ieforever/navbg.png) no-repeat 0 -50px}
#inheader .mainnav li .n0{width:50px}
#inheader .mainnav li .n1,#inheader .mainnav li .n3,#inheader .mainnav li .n5,#inheader .mainnav li .n6{width:64px}
#inheader .mainnav li .n2{width:106px}
#inheader .mainnav li .n4{width:76px}
#inheader .mainnav li .n0:hover{background-position:0 -150px}
#inheader .mainnav li .n1:hover,#inheader .mainnav li .n3:hover,#inheader .mainnav li .n5:hover,#inheader .mainnav li .n6:hover{background-position:0 -100px}
#inheader .mainnav li .n4:hover{background-position:0 -50px}
.mainnav .left{width:20px;height:36px;background:url(ieforever/mainnavbg.png) no-repeat 0 0}
.mainnav .line{width:10px;height:36px;background:url(ieforever/mainnavbg.png) no-repeat -5px -100px}
#inheader .mainnav li ul{width:120px;position:absolute;z-index:9999;visibility:hidden;border:1px solid #BDBDBD;background:#FFF;top:110px;margin:0;padding:10px}
#inheader .mainnav li .nav2{width:160px}
#inheader .mainnav li .nav2 li a{width:120px}
#inheader .mainnav li ul li{float:left;height:30px}
#inheader .mainnav li ul li a{display:block;width:80px;height:30px;line-height:34px;font-size:12px;border-bottom:1px dotted #BDBDBD;background:url(ieforever/arrow1.png) no-repeat 4px 10px;text-align:left;font-weight:400}
#inheader .mainnav li ul li a:hover{color:#000;background:#C7DFF1 url(ieforever/arrow1.png) no-repeat 4px 10px}
#content{background:#F8F8F8;width:890px;margin:0 auto}
#content .news{float:left;width:260px;display:inline;margin:0 0 0 10px}
#content .banner{float:right;width:594px;display:inline;margin:0 10px 0 0}
#content .news h1,#content .product h1,#content .service h1{font-size:14px;border-bottom:1px solid silver;margin-bottom:10px;padding:0 0 2px 4px}
#content h1 a{background:url(ieforever/more.png) no-repeat 0 0;display:block;float:right;height:13px;width:35px;margin:2px 4px 0 0}
#content .news li{background:#EBEDEE;line-height:20px;height:20px;margin:4px 0 0}
#content .news li a{color:#333;text-decoration:none;background:url(ieforever/arrow.png) no-repeat 8px -28px;padding-left:20px;font-family:Tahoma, Arial}
#content .news li a:hover{color:#069}
#content .news .on a{background:url(ieforever/arrow.png) no-repeat 8px 2px}
#content .product{clear:both;margin:10px 10px 0;padding:0}
#content .product ul{background:#E8EEF1;border:1px solid #d7d7d7;height:200px;overflow:hidden}
#content .product li{list-style:none;float:left;background:url(ieforever/productbg.png) no-repeat 0 0;height:160px;width:160px;text-align:center;line-height:30px;color:#333;display:inline;margin:10px 6px}
.product li img{width:134px;height:134px;border-width:0;margin:12px 10px}
.product li a{display:block;text-align:center}
#content .service{float:left;height:80px;width:365px;display:inline;margin:20px 0 10px 10px}
#content .service h1{color:#4B4B4B}
#content .service a{background:url(ieforever/service.png) no-repeat 0 0;display:block;float:left;height:46px;text-indent:-9999px}
#content .service .s1{width:90px;background-position:0 -50px}
#content .service .s2{width:87px;background-position:-90px -50px}
#content .service .s2:hover{background-position:-90px 0}
#content .service .s3{width:93px;background-position:-177px -50px}
#content .service .s3:hover{background-position:-177px 0}
#content .service .s4{width:87px;background-position:-270px -50px}
#content .service .s4:hover{background-position:-270px 0}
#content .link{float:right;width:475px;height:80px;display:inline;margin:20px 10px 10px 0}
#content .link h1{font-size:14px;color:#4B4B4B}
.service_form{width:90%;margin:10px auto 0}
.service_form .textbox{border:1px solid #999;font-size:12px}
.service_form .button{font-size:14px;background:#D8D8D8;border:1px solid #999;cursor:pointer;margin:0 5px;padding:3px 8px 1px}
.service_form .button:hover{background:#D9ECFF}
.selectstyle{border:1px solid #CCC;width:142px;height:30px;background:#FFF url(ieforever/linkbg.jpg) no-repeat right 0;padding:12px 0 0 12px}
.b2{background-position:right -50px}
.b3{background-position:right -100px}
.selectstyle select{font-size:12px;width: 130px;}
#content .cbanner{height:114px;width:862px;margin:0 auto}
#content .hrbanner{height:114px;width:690px;margin:0 10px 10px 0; float:right}
#content #leftsub{width:170px;background:url(ieforever/leftsubbg.png) no-repeat right 30px;margin:15px 0 0}
#content #rightc{float:right;width:700px;margin:15px 0 0}
#leftsub h1{font:bold 14px 微软雅黑, 黑体;border-bottom:1px solid #CCC;margin:0 0 0 15px;padding:0 0 2px 6px}
#rightc h5{font:normal 12px 宋体;border-bottom:1px solid #CCC;background:url(ieforever/arrow2.png) no-repeat 0 2px;margin:0 15px 0 0;padding:5px 0 4px 20px;clear:both}
#leftsub #sub,#leftsub #sub2{margin:20px 0 10px}
#leftsub #sub li,#leftsub #sub2 li{height:40px}
#sub a,#sub2 a{display:block;font-size:12px;text-decoration:none;color:#000;height:38px;line-height:36px;padding-left:40px;margin:0 11px 0 0}
#sub2 a{padding-left:20px}
#sub a:hover,#sub .on a,#sub2 a:hover,#sub2 .on a{background:url(ieforever/leftsub.png) no-repeat right 0;color:#036}
#leftsub img{border-style:none;border-width:0}
#leftsub .pic{display:block;width:142px;margin:5px 0 5px 8px}
#rightc .list,#rightc .nlist{margin:20px 20px 20px 10px}
#rightc .list dd{line-height:22px;color:#666;text-indent:2em;padding-bottom:10px;margin-bottom:10px;border-bottom:1px dotted #CCC}
#rightc .list dt{font-weight:700;height:30px;line-height:30px;font-family:宋体;color:#069}
#rightc .list dt a{color:#4A4A4A;text-decoration:none;font-family:Tahoma, Arial}
#rightc .list dt a:hover{color:#000}
#rightc .nlist li{font:12px/20px 宋体;padding-bottom:10px;margin-bottom:10px;border-bottom:1px dotted #CCC;color:#069}
#rightc .nlist span{float:right;color:#666;padding-right:10px;font-family:Tahoma, Arial}
#rightc .nlist a{color:#000;text-decoration:none;font-family:Tahoma, Arial}
#rightc .nlist a:hover{color:#F30}
#rightc .nlist i{font-style:normal;line-height:20px;font-weight:400;color:#666;padding-left:2em}
#rightc .page{font:12px/30px Arial, 宋体;text-align:center;height:60px;margin:0 auto}
#rightc .page i{background:url(ieforever/pagebg.png) repeat-x 0 -2px;border:1px solid #DEDEDE;font-style:normal;font-weight:700;margin:0 4px;padding:4px 6px}
#rightc .page a{font-weight:400;color:#555;text-decoration:none;border:1px solid #DEDEDE;margin:0 4px;padding:4px 6px}
#rightc .page a:hover{background:url(ieforever/pagebg.png) repeat-x 0 0;color:#069}
#rightc h1{text-align:center;font:bold 15px/30px 微软雅黑, 黑体;color:#333;margin:20px 0 10px}
#rightc h2{color:#999;text-align:center;font:normal 12px/30px Tahoma, Arial}
#rightc .h3 {font-size: 12px;line-height: 24px;background: url(ieforever/hr/bg_td.png) repeat-x 0px -30px;display: block;height: 23px;margin:20px 15px 0 0;padding:2px 0 0 8px;border: 1px solid #DEDEDE;}
#rightc .h3 span {background: url(ieforever/hr/bg_td.png) no-repeat 0px 0px;display: block;float: right;height: 22px;width: 236px;}
#text{line-height:24px;font-family:宋体,Arial;color:#333;margin:10px 20px 10px 10px}
#text p{color:#4B4B4B;text-indent:2em;margin:5px 0;}
#text span{font-weight:700}
#text hr{border-bottom:1px solid #CCC;height:1px;margin:10px 0}
#text a{color:#004080;text-decoration:underline}
#text a:hover{color:#F30;text-decoration:none}
#text h3{color:#39C;font:bold 16px/30px 微软雅黑, 黑体;margin:0;padding:0}
#text h4{color:#333;font:bold 14px/30px 微软雅黑, 黑体;margin:0;padding:0}
#text h5{color:#0084D0;font:bold 14px/30px Tahoma, Arial;margin:0;padding:0}
#text h6{font:bold 12px/2em Tahoma, Arial;color:#39C;margin:0;padding:0}
#text .f{width:240px;height:180px;border:1px solid #BDF;margin:5px;padding:2px}
#text dd{margin-left:2em}
#text .pich li{list-style:none;float:left;font:12px 宋体;width:222px;margin:0;padding:0}
#text .pich img{height:150px;width:200px;border:1px solid #B5DAFF;margin:8px;padding:2px}
#text .picv li{list-style:none;float:left;font:12px 宋体;width:166px;margin:0;padding:0}
#text .picv img{height:200px;width:150px;border:1px solid #B5DAFF;margin:5px;padding:2px}
#text .line {border-right: 1px dotted #9F9F9F;}
#text .t td {color: #999999;vertical-align: top;}
#text .t img { float:left;}
#text .t strong {font-size: 14px;color: #0F63A8;}
#text .t a {color: #000000;text-decoration: none;}
#text .t a:hover {color: #CC0000;}
#text .t .more{color: #0F63A8;float: right;}
.close{text-align:center;margin:0 0 20px;}
#footer{position:relative;margin-top:-80px;height:80px;width:100%;min-width:890px;clear:both;text-align:center;color:#666;font-family:Arial, Helvetica, sans-serif}
#infoot{height:80px;line-height:80px;width:892px;background:#E8E8E8;margin:0 auto}
#footer p{line-height:26px}
#infoot a{color:#666;text-decoration:none;margin:0 8px}
#infoot a:hover{color:#333}
.clearfix:after{content:".";display:block;height:0;clear:both;visibility:hidden}
.clearfix{display:block}
* html .clearfix{height:1%}
#inheader .mainnav li a:hover,#inheader .mainnav .on .n2{background:url(ieforever/navbg.png) no-repeat 0 0;color:#FFF}
#inheader .mainnav li .n2:hover,#content .service .s1:hover{background-position:0 0}
#text .pich,#text .picv{clear:left;float:left;width:670px;margin:0;padding:0}
#text .pich span,#text .picv span{display:block;font-weight:400;height:40px;line-height:20px;overflow:auto;padding-left:10px;padding-right:10px;text-align:center}
#qq{display:none}
